ABOUT THE MILLENNIUM FELLOWSHIP - CLASS OF 2024
United Nations Academic Impact and MCN are proud to partner on the Millennium Fellowship. This year, 52,000+ young leaders applied to join the Class of 2024 on 6,000+ campuses across 170 nations. 280+ campuses worldwide (just 5%) were selected to host the 4,000+ Millennium Fellows.

Millennium Fellowship Project: Sidney A. Ribeau President's Leadership Academy Serivce Project
Our cohort split into 3 groups to focus on various aspects of wellness. One group focused on enviornmental wellness and sustainabliliy, they partenered with Bowling Green State University's Office of Campus Sustainability to plant native 10 trees on the university's campus. Our second and third groups focused on mental health and educational wellness by partering with schools. One of these two groups facilitated a letter writing campaign, college students wrote letters to give to highschoolers in Detroit, MI, detailing how their experience transitionitioning from high school to college. The letters were given to students during a Mental Health and Wellness day at the school and reportedly conviced several students who were not considering higher education to apply. The final group fundraised over $2,500 USD to buy Christmas toys for elementry school childeren in Bowling Green, OH.
